What a New $10 Billion Company Put on Its Shopping List
On June 11 the private equity firm KKR launched a new company called Helix Digital Infrastructure. It carries more than $10 billion in long duration capital, and it is run by Adam Selipsky, who used to be CEO of Amazon Web Services. The anchor investor list reads KKR, the Kuwait Investment Authority, Nvidia, and the power producer Vistra.
The interesting part is not the name but the asset list. Hyperscale data center development and operations comes first. After that: baseload and flexible power generation, transmission and distribution infrastructure, fiber and connectivity. One company intends to own both the building where servers sit and the equipment that pushes electricity into it. Vistra’s generation portfolio is expected to approach 50,000 megawatts by the end of this year. Vistra CEO Jim Burke put the reason plainly, calling power generation and grid interconnections critical gating factors for AI infrastructure deployments.
Interconnection has been discussed mostly as a scheduling complaint: how long a large new load waits before a utility will connect it. Helix is what it looks like when a buyout firm treats that wait as an asset class instead.
Fewest Deals in Five Years, and a Trillion Dollars Spent
Samjong KPMG’s report on global PE trends counted $1 trillion of private equity investment in the first half of 2026 across 9,294 transactions. The deal count is the lowest in more than five years. Same money, fewer tickets, which means the average ticket got much larger. Technology, media and telecom took $354.7 billion; energy and natural resources took $149.2 billion. The largest deal of the half was the Helix launch itself.
For a founder buying compute, the consequence is a line item that used to be invisible. When capital moves from software equity into generators and land, whoever locked up the electricity has exactly one way to earn that back, which is to charge the tenant over a long term contract. Korean domestic PE, by contrast, shrank to $5.6 billion across 69 deals in the same period.
In Korea That Price Already Shows Up in the Rent
CBRE Korea published figures on July 12 that put a number on it. Through March 2026, applications for first stage technical review of grid impact for data centers in the Seoul capital region totaled 522 cases and 33,592 MW. Grid impact assessment is the process that decides whether a large electrical load may connect at all. Of those, 279 cases and 18,050 MW were rejected outright as unservable and 243 passed the first stage. Twenty four reached full review. Ten were finally approved, for 1,010 MW. That is 1.9% of applications and 3% of requested capacity.
So the sites that already have power attached get repriced. In the same report, capital region rent went from 140,000 won per kW in 2019 to 250,000 won in 2025, an increase of more than 70% in five years. A tenant drawing 100 kW went from about 14 million won a month to 25 million. Vacancy sits under 5%, and global cloud providers plus large domestic tech platforms hold 88% of demand. Everyone else competes for the remaining 12%.
What makes the Korean figures useful outside Korea is that the regulator publishes a pass rate at all. Scarcity that elsewhere gets described in queue years shows up here as a percentage and, one table over, as rent.
Read the Power Clause Before the Rate
When a colocation or GPU quote arrives, open the power terms before comparing headline rates. Whether the tariff passes utility increases through to you or holds fixed for the term decides what you actually spend two years out. In constrained markets this is currently the clause with the least negotiating room.
If someone pitches capacity coming online next year at a new site, ask which stage that project has cleared. Filed for first stage technical review, passed it, entered full review, and received final approval are four different answers. Out of 522 applications, 243 cleared the first stage and 10 got final approval. That gap is the distance between “in review” and “approved.”
What nobody has published yet is the next step. Whether the cost advantage of owning generation reaches the tenant price sheet, and by how much, is not written into any contract in public. The lease terms on the first campus built with its own power attached will be the first place to check.
